Knowledge Management and Innovation Attorney, IP Litigation – Boston

Office Boston
Practice Area Intellectual Property
Date Posted Nov 01, 2024
Application Deadline Nov 01, 2025

The Knowledge Management and Innovation Attorney – Intellectual Property (the “KM&I Attorney”) will be responsible for delivering a broad portfolio of knowledge services to the Intellectual Property Litigation practice (“IP Litigation Practice”). The KM&I Attorney will work closely with the IP Litigation Practice attorneys and administrative teams at Mintz to manage the creation, updating, organization, and sharing of knowledge assets and intellectual capital, including related to precedent documents, market intelligence, internal reference materials, streamlined processes, training, and business development activities. This role will also support the IP Litigation Practice’s efforts in identifying, evaluating, piloting, implementing, and scaling up innovative technology and tools to enhance legal operations and client service delivery. The KM&I Attorney must have relevant IP Litigation Practice experience, an understanding of knowledge management best practices, and comfort utilizing and implementing new technology. The KM&I Attorney is an integral member of the practice, though not in a traditional billable attorney role. This position reports to the Director of Practice Management and works closely with the IP Litigation Practice leader(s) and various administrative teams at the firm.

Responsibilities:

Determine the IP Litigation Practice’s knowledge management goals related to encouraging a knowledge-sharing culture, and design and implement a plan to meet those objectives including frequent review and assessment through feedback.

Stay abreast of best practices and new technologies related to knowledge management and apply that information to best serve the IP Litigation Practice.

Maintain and facilitate knowledge management tools and portals, including IP Litigation Practice policies and procedures, resource lists, intranet pages, and precedent databases.

Coordinate with IP attorneys to identify, build, and maintain a content library to include briefs, research memos, caselaw and regulatory developments, demand letters, ROGs, complaints, answers, privilege logs, etc., sortable by jurisdiction, standard forms and templates (e.g., settlement agreements), practice checklists, information databases, e-discovery protocols, vendor recommendations (e.g., court reporters, jury consultants, trial graphics), and other knowledge resources.

Collaborate with the firm’s information technology team, vendors, and IP attorneys to identify, prioritize, and integrate technological enhancements and other innovation opportunities (e.g., artificial intelligence-based solutions, document automation, and data analytics), shepherding projects from ideation through pilot, implementation, and adoption to foster the evolution of legal service delivery.

Assist the IP Litigation Practice and business development team by providing data and information to help facilitate the preparation of proposal (RFP) responses and thought leadership presentations, articles, blogs, and webinars.

Implement consistent and effective means of communicating to the IP Litigation Practice the availability and location of knowledge management resources (e.g., form documents and market update resources), technology solutions, and relevant developments that streamline practice processes.

Monitor and evaluate for group discussion legal and industry developments and key trends to help ensure the IP Litigation Practice’s market awareness remains current.

Analyze, question, and improve workflow processes to facilitate matter management, including through process maps and technology solutions.

Work with the firm’s attorney development team to develop internal training programs and materials related to practice issues and knowledge management resources to foster top-quality lawyering by all members of the practice group.

Assume additional responsibilities related to knowledge management and innovation, as requested.

This role requires 60% in office presence; remote work is permissible 40% of the time.

Qualifications:

J.D. degree required.

4 years’ experience in a large law firm working in an IP Litigation Practice setting.

Experience using automation, search, and analytic technologies or other AI-tools, relevant to the IP Litigation Practice (e.g., Relativity, Docket Navigator, Lex Machina, Innography, PatentSight).

Strong ability to communicate technical and legal information effectively to various practice groups, internal stakeholders, and vendors with the ability to positively influence others.

Solid understanding of knowledge management processes, techniques, relevant technologies, and best practices.

Excellent computer skills, including proficiency in legal software and applications such as iManage and document automation platforms. Ability to quickly get up to speed and master new applications and software is critical.

Experience integrating technology within a law firm, with the end user of the technology piece in mind.

Comfortable analyzing, working with, and presenting data.

Highly responsive, organized, and have strong project management skills, including the successful execution of plans, provision of relevant status updates to stakeholders, and delivery of results.

Excellent interpersonal skills and the ability to gain the respect, trust, and confidence of attorneys and administrative staff.

Deep personal commitment to integrity and the highest standard of ethics related to working with highly confidential information.

Excellent judgment.

Creative and proactive approach to problem solving.

Ability to function in a fast-paced, service-oriented environment, prioritize multiple projects daily, and adjust to shifting priorities.

Facilitate teamwork and identify opportunities to develop new processes and infrastructure.

Demonstrated ability to grasp and implement new concepts quickly.

Strong analytical abilities, resourcefulness, and attention to detail.

Ability to work independently and as part of a team with a proactive and positive style that fosters collaborative working relationships.

Outstanding sense of customer service with demonstrated ability to instill this in others.

The salary range for this position in NY is 195,000 to $225,000. This position is bonus eligible.
